| re·la·tor [ ri láytər ] (plural re·la·tors) |
noun |
|
| Definition: |
| |
1. somebody who relates something: somebody who tells a story or gives an account of something
|
2. U.S. law somebody with interest in proceeding: somebody who can benefit from a legal action maintained on his or her behalf by a country or nation
